Kathleen LUDLAM

March 23, 2007

(May 15, 1924 - March 23, 2007)

Kathleen passed away peacefully in Golden, BC at the age of 82.

She is survived and will be dearly missed by her daughter Jeanette (Carle) LaFleur, grandson’s Jean Paul (Adrienne) and Mich (Brandi), great grand daughter Annika and nephew Paul Rixon (Sue & Family) in England. She is also survived by her daughter’s father Eric Ludlam.

She was predeceased by her father Alfred Diggle, son Paul in 1957, her mother & step-father Theresa and John Moore, her sisters Vera and Betty (England).

She began her nursing in England and worked at Chilliwack Hospital after arriving in Canada in 1950. In 1951 she married Eric Ludlam also from England. Although her career ended to raise a family, her care and compassion for the sick continued.

She taught Majorettes and enjoyed making the costumes and driving the children to parades and competitions. She was a wonderful seamstress and got a chance to pass on her skills to her students at St. Mary’s School.

She sold Regal to raise funds for a little boy in Peru. She was a devoted member of the CWL for 50 years and was an active member of both St. Mary’s and Christ Lutheran churches. Her life was her faith, family and friends.

Thank you to BC Ambulance Service for flying mom to Golden which allowed her to be surrounded by family during her final days.

She will be remembered for her contagious smile, her thought that “every day” was good enough for her “Sunday Best” and especially for her love of children.

Prayers for Kathleen will be held Friday March 30, 2007 at approximately 7:30 pm and a Funeral Mass at 10:30 am Saturday March 31, 2007 at St. Mary’s Church. Burial at St. Mary’s Cemetery, Celebrant Father Paul Bui. There will be a Tea to Follow in St. Mary’s Hall.

It was Kathleen’s request that in lieu of flowers donations may be made to the BC Children’s Hospital, in memory of her son Paul Ludlam.
